89 F150 dying after being started?

I have an 89 F150 with the 302. Alot of times after I start it and let it idle for a little bit it will die. I just replaced the plugs and wires. Should I replace the cap and rotor also?

I have an 89 ford that would die at stop lights. I have 3 fuel pumps and i replaced the high pressure one and it ran ok after that.
